Background:
The Midwifery Kit has been designed to improve maternal and neonatal
care in situations of development and emergency. It is based on WHO/UNICEF
policies such as: Integrated Management of Pregnancy and Childbirth; Mother-Baby
Package; Implementing Safe Motherhood in Countries; Programming for Maternal
Survival, and the Emergency Relief Items.
Purpose:
- The Midwifery Kit - Complete contains basic drugs, renewable medical
supplies, medical equipment and basic sterilisation and resuscitation
equipment for health facilities to perform an average of 50 normal deliveries.
- The intention of the kit is for use by trained personnel, such as
midwives, nurses with midwifery skills and physicians.
- The kit is useful in meeting the minimum requirements for obstetric
care in health structures at the health centre level, referral level,
and central level.
- The kit includes basic steam sterilisation equipment to ensure foolproof
sterilisation facilities in all types of environment, including emergency
situations.
- The kit includes basic resuscitation equipment to facilitate basic
resuscitation of a mother and baby in all types of environment, including
emergency situations.
- The kit does not contain hospital equipment, hospital furniture, or
medical clothing.
- The kit does not contain blood transfusion supplies. For blood safety,
please refer to WHO policy.
- The Midwifery Kit - Complete can be used for the:
- performance of normal deliveries
- suturing of episiotomies
- performance of local anaesthesia for suturing of episiotomies
- stabilisation of precarious situations like eclampsia and haemorrhage
(placing a drip, giving specific drugs).
The Midwifery Kit - Complete can be used along with the Interagency
Emergency Health Kit 2006 in emergency situations.
Kit concept: Midwifery Kit - Complete

Contents of the kit:
A complete Midwifery Kit consists of six pre-packed kit units, which
will enable the fulfilment of the objectives outlined above.
9902217 - Midwifery Kit, 1 – Drugs x 1 unit
9902220 - Midwifery Kit, Suppl.1a – Drugs x 1 unit
9902218 - Midwifery Kit, 2 – Equipment x 1 unit
9902219 - Midwifery Kit, 3 – Renewable x 1 unit
9908200 - Sterilisation Kit C x 1 unit
9908400 - Resuscitation Kit, basic x 1 unit

Special notes:
Midwifery Kit, 1 - Drugs and Supplementary 1a – Drugs
These 2 kits represent the basic requirements of drugs to facilitate
around 50 normal deliveries.
| Note:
The Supplementary 1a-drugs contains medicines that normally need
import authorisations (narcotic/psychotropic substances). Since
this kit is usually urgently required and needs to be shipped within
24 hours, it does not allow time to apply for import and export
authorizations.
Until further notice, Supply Division will not require import authorisations
for this kit. However, Country Offices ordering or receiving this
kit are advised to investigate if their national authorities require
an import authorisation.
For these shipments, Supply Division will complete the “Notation
Form for Emergency Supplies of Controlled Substances” and
forward it to the Danish Medicines Agency (DMA).
Please refer to Supply Directive: CF/SD/2008-002 Rev 01 - Ordering of
narcotic and/or psychotropic pharmaceutical products
The Supplementary 1a-drugs also contains medicines that need to
be stored at controlled temperatures (cold chain). The Supplementary
1a-drugs is therefore only supplied via air shipment.

Midwifery Kit, 3 - Renewable
This kit represents the basic requirements of renewable medical supplies
(consumables) to facilitate around 50 normal deliveries. Most of the items
are sterile and disposable.
Midwifery Kit, 2 - Equipment
This kit consists of basic medical equipment (initial investment) for
one delivery room and/or one maternity ward.
Sterilisation Kit C
This kit consists of basic steam sterilisation equipment to ensure foolproof
sterilisation facilities in all types of environment, including emergency
situations.
Resuscitation Kit, basic
This kit consists of basic resuscitation equipment to facilitate resuscitation
in all types of environment, including emergency situations.

Note:
It is possible to order each individual pre-packed kit separately.
The type of pre-packed kits selected and the quantities requested
should be based on need assessments in the field. The ability to
re-order these pre-packed kits separately gives the necessary flexibility
to adapt supplies to needs, limits the risk of overstocking equipment
and running short of consumables, and allows for fast replenishment.
